The Role of Casinos in Tourism Promotion
Casinos have long been a significant factor in driving tourism to various destinations worldwide. Their appeal goes beyond mere gambling, offering a comprehensive entertainment experience that attracts visitors looking for luxury, excitement, and cultural engagement. By incorporating casinos into their tourism strategies, cities and countries can boost local economies, create jobs, and elevate their profiles as global tourist destinations. The synergy between casinos and tourism helps to diversify attractions and extend visitors’ stays, enhancing overall economic impact.
From an industry perspective, casinos contribute to tourism by providing unique experiences that combine hospitality, gaming, and leisure activities. Many casinos also host concerts, exhibitions, and culinary events, making them multifaceted hubs that appeal to broad demographics. The infrastructure supporting casinos often leads to improved transportation, accommodation, and other essential services, further enriching the tourist experience. This integration of entertainment and tourism fosters a vibrant local culture while reinforcing the destination’s competitive edge in the global market.
